The Global Aerospace Tapes Market is valued at approximately USD 6.65 billion in 2024 and is anticipated to expand at a steady comp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 3.22% over the forecast period from 2025 to 2035. Aerospace tapes, once seen as mere bonding agents, have evolved into critical enablers in aircraft assembly and maintenance, contributing to lightweighting, thermal management, flame resistance, and environmental sealing. Whether used in fuselage protection, wire harnessing, or vibration damping, these highly engineered tapes are now indispensable across aircraft and spacecraft platforms, offering a compelling combination of strength, flexibility, and temperature resilience.

The market is experiencing a tailwind from surging global aviation production, modernization programs in defense fleets, and escalating investments in space exploration initiatives. Aerospace OEMs and MRO providers are gravitating towards specialty tapes to reduce mechanical fastening complexity and improve aerodynamics while adhering to strict safety and regulatory standards. Materials such as polyimide and silicone are gaining momentum due to their high-temperature tolerance and reliability under extreme conditions. Meanwhile, the demand for low-VOC, lightweight, and solvent-free adhesive solutions is pushing tape manufacturers to innovate with new chemistries and laminate structures, particularly in the pressure-sensitive adhesive segment.

From a regional standpoint, North America retains its stronghold in the global aerospace tapes landscape due to its entrenched aircraft manufacturing ecosystem, defense modernization budgets, and dominance in space agency initiatives. Leading companies in the U.S. continue to invest in smart tapes integrated with sensors and RFID technology for real-time diagnostics. Europe is witnessing healthy growth fueled by its robust aviation exports and green initiatives aimed at reducing aircraft weight and emissions. On the other hand, Asia Pacific is emerging as the fastest-growing region, spearheaded by China and India's swelling domestic aviation demand, rising indigenous manufacturing capabilities, and favorable government policies supporting aerospace investments.
